diff --git a/src/pages/oj/components/Panel.vue b/src/pages/oj/components/Panel.vue index a71b74a..980d11f 100644 --- a/src/pages/oj/components/Panel.vue +++ b/src/pages/oj/components/Panel.vue @@ -6,7 +6,9 @@
- +
+ +
@@ -59,4 +61,8 @@ } } } + .panel-body { + word-break: break-all; + word-wrap: break-word; + } diff --git a/src/pages/oj/views/problem/ProblemList.vue b/src/pages/oj/views/problem/ProblemList.vue index 92b14f4..2b23513 100644 --- a/src/pages/oj/views/problem/ProblemList.vue +++ b/src/pages/oj/views/problem/ProblemList.vue @@ -99,7 +99,7 @@ style: { padding: '2px 0' } - }, params.row.title) + }, params.row._id) } }, { diff --git a/src/pages/oj/views/submission/SubmissionDetails.vue b/src/pages/oj/views/submission/SubmissionDetails.vue index 77e0596..355836f 100644 --- a/src/pages/oj/views/submission/SubmissionDetails.vue +++ b/src/pages/oj/views/submission/SubmissionDetails.vue @@ -158,6 +158,11 @@ span { margin-right: 10px; } + pre { + white-space: pre-wrap; + word-wrap: break-word; + word-break: break-all; + } } }